U+5E27 "" CJK Unified Ideograph-# is a Chinese character that primarily denotes a frame or a scene, particularly in the context of film, video, or sequential images. It is commonly used in terms like "帧率" (frame rate) and "帧动画" (frame animation), referring to individual still images that compose motion pictures. Beyond visual media, the character can also imply a decorative border or a measure word for units of content in data processing. Its structure combines the "巾" (cloth or scarf) radical, suggesting covering or framing, with a phonetic component, and it belongs to the set of characters standardized for modern Chinese, Japanese, and Korean usage.
